How we qualify asylum leads

Asylum is the segment where honest screening matters most, and we'll say plainly what that means: not every person who types "asylum lawyer" into a search bar has a claim worth a paid consultation, and we would rather tell you that up front than sell you leads that waste your intake team's time.

We run asylum traffic through Asylio, one of our 7 core brands (plus country-specific brands) built specifically for this segment. Its landing pages apply the same 3-gate filter we use across every brand, adapted to asylum's realities:

  1. Legal eligibility. Basic status questions that screen out prospects who are clearly outside the asylum framework before you ever see a name.
  2. Case-type match. Whether the prospect needs affirmative asylum (not yet in removal proceedings) or defensive asylum (already in proceedings), and whether the one-year filing deadline is still in play — case posture questions your firm actually needs answered, not a generic intake form.
  3. Claim substance. Country of origin, the basis of the claim, and timeline questions that let us route only prospects whose stated situation plausibly fits a protection claim, rather than general immigration inquiries mislabeled as asylum.

We built this segment's forms to filter out the inquiries that look like leads but aren't: someone exploring options with no persecution basis, or a claim that plainly won't meet a credible-fear standard. Visa types covered

Our asylum-segment brand covers protection claims, US-weighted with equivalents in other tier-1 markets:

  • Affirmative asylum applications (not in removal proceedings)
  • Defensive asylum claims (filed in removal proceedings)
  • Refugee protection and withholding-of-removal claims
  • Equivalent protection claims in other jurisdictions (UK asylum claims, Canadian refugee protection claims, EU international protection applications) for firms serving those markets

If your practice only takes certain claim types or country-of-origin profiles, that becomes part of your Custom Lead Profile rather than something we guess at.
